无论是购物、学习、娱乐还是工作,我们都离不开各类网站的帮助
然而,随着用户数量的急剧增加,网站服务器报爆满的问题日益凸显,成为制约网站发展和用户体验的瓶颈
本文将深入探讨网站服务器爆满的原因、带来的挑战、现有的应对策略以及未来的发展方向,旨在为读者提供一个全面而深入的理解
一、网站服务器爆满的原因分析 网站服务器爆满,简而言之,是指服务器在某一时刻接收到的请求量远远超过了其处理能力,导致服务器无法及时响应所有请求,进而造成用户访问困难或无法访问的现象
这一现象的出现,主要由以下几个方面的原因造成: 1.用户量激增:随着互联网的普及和移动设备的广泛应用,越来越多的用户开始使用网络,尤其是社交媒体、电商、在线教育等热门领域的用户量更是呈现爆炸式增长
这些用户在同一时间段内访问网站,会给服务器带来巨大的压力
2.内容更新频繁:许多网站,特别是新闻网站和社交媒体平台,需要不断更新内容以吸引用户
内容的频繁更新会导致服务器需要处理大量的数据传输和存储任务,从而增加了服务器的负载
3.恶意攻击:网络攻击,如DDoS攻击(分布式拒绝服务攻击),也是导致服务器爆满的重要原因
攻击者通过控制大量计算机或网络设备向目标服务器发送大量无效请求,导致服务器资源被耗尽,无法为正常用户提供服务
4.服务器配置不足:一些网站在初期规划时未能准确预估未来的用户增长趋势,导致服务器配置不足
随着用户量的增加,服务器逐渐无法满足需求,最终出现爆满现象
二、网站服务器爆满带来的挑战 网站服务器爆满不仅会影响用户的正常访问,还会给网站运营者带来一系列挑战: 1.用户体验下降:服务器爆满导致网站响应速度变慢,甚至无法访问,会严重影响用户体验
用户可能会因此放弃访问该网站,转而选择其他竞争对手的网站
2.品牌形象受损:频繁的服务器爆满现象会让用户认为该网站不可靠,进而损害网站的品牌形象
这对于需要建立长期用户信任的电商、在线教育等领域尤为重要
3.经济损失:服务器爆满不仅会导致用户流失,还会影响网站的收入
例如,电商平台在促销活动期间,如果服务器无法承受大量用户的访问,可能会导致订单丢失,进而造成经济损失
4.运营压力增加:服务器爆满问题需要网站运营者投入大量时间和精力进行排查和解决
这不仅会增加运营成本,还会影响其他重要工作的推进
三、应对网站服务器爆满的策略 面对网站服务器爆满的挑战,网站运营者需要采取一系列有效的应对策略来确保网站的正常运行和用户体验的提升
以下是一些常见的应对策略: 1.升级服务器硬件:通过增加服务器数量、提升服务器性能(如增加CPU、内存和磁盘容量)等方式,提高服务器的处理能力
这是解决服务器爆满问题的最直接方法
2.优化网站架构:通过负载均衡技术将用户请求分散到多个服务器上处理,减轻单一服务器的压力
同时,采用分布式存储和缓存技术,提高数据访问速度,降低服务器负载
3.加强安全防护:针对恶意攻击,网站运营者需要加强安全防护措施,如部署防火墙、安装入侵检测系统、定期进行安全漏洞扫描等
这些措施可以有效减少恶意攻击对服务器的影响
4.内容分发网络(CDN):利用CDN技术将网站内容分发到全球各地的节点上,用户访问时可以从最近的节点获取数据,从而提高访问速度并减轻源服务器的压力
5.限流与降级:在服务器压力过大时,通过限流策略限制用户访问频率,防止服务器被过载
同时,对部分非核心功能进行降级处理,确保核心功能的正常运行
6.监控与预警:建立完善的服务器监控系统,实时监测服务器运行状态和性能指标
一旦发现异常,立即触发预警机制,以便运营者能够迅速响应并解决问题
四、未来展望 随着技术的不断进步和用户需求的不断变化,网站服务器爆满问题也将面临新的挑战和机遇
未来,我们可以从以下几个方面进行展望: 1.云计算与虚拟化技术:云计算和虚拟化技术的发展将进一步降低服务器部署和运维的成本
通过按需分配资源,网站运营者可以更加灵活地应对用户量的变化,减少服务器爆满的风险
2.人工智能与机器学习:利用人工智能和机器学习技术对服务器进